Default Muzzy Exhaust header heat shield

One complaint I now have about the Muzzy pipe is the lack of heat shield on the header. I've already left a little bit of my mx pants on the header. When you sloshing through mud and trying to muscle your bike out of a hole on back upright, it's ineveitable you will make contact with the pipe.

Has anyone come up with a solution ot get the stock heat shield mounted ot the pipe. I'm wondering if some 3/4" or 1" pipe clamps would fit around the pipe there. Then you could drill and tap into them for the heat shield. The other option is to weld to it.

Any thoughts?
